Abstract

fetched live from OpenAlex

Conductivity measurements were performed on phosphotungstic and silicotungstic aqueous electrolyte solutions. The conductivity obtained from complex impedance plots had non-Arrhenius dependence on temperature and could be fit by the Vogel-Tamman-Fulcher expression, Conductivities reached 0.257 and at 298 K for the 60 wt % phosphotungstic and silicotungstic solutions, respectively. Low concentration silicotungstic solutions obeyed the Kohlrausch relation allowing for the determination of infinite dilution molar conductivity, with the anionic species having a molar conductivity of The diffusion coefficient of the anionic species at 303 K was with a hydrodynamic radius of 5.78 Å. Analysis of the charge transference numbers indicated that the conductivity was predominantly protonic, and suitable for room-temperature fuel cells. © 2003 The Electrochemical Society.
